CITTA - Research Centre for Territory, Transports and Environment

Acronym: CITTA.up.uc CITTA - Research Centre for Territory, Transports and Environment - Opens a new window
Head: António Couto
Mission:

 

    • Explore the diversified nature of contemporary urban environments under the integrated and pluridisciplinary umbrella provided by the sustainability concept.
    • Encourage a closer co-operation and co-ordination of different research groups to increase the efficiency of and promote the quality of the overall research output.
    • Promote synergies and build research bridges between:

 

    • the investigation of the spatial dynamics of urban and metropolitan areas.
    • the organisation, planning and management of transport systems.
    • the application of traffic management systems to optimise safety, efficiency and the environmental performance of road networks.
    • the understanding of the territorial dimension of competitiveness in urban and metropolitan areas.
    • the development of housing policies in articulation with spatial and social inclusion strategies.
    • the development of tools and indicators to assess the real consequences of the above on the current levels of citizen's quality of life.

Research Units:

 

    • Planning & Environmental Assessment

      Scope & Objectives:
      • Planning policies for sustainable urban environments
      • Planning Systems and Environmental Policies in the EU EIA, SEA and the Planning Process

 

    • Urban Planning & Housing

      This research unit has two main objectives:

      • To explore the changing role of urban policies and institutions in face of the new challenges of spatial restructuring and policy coordination;
      • To develop new tools for urban policy evaluation.

In order to meet these objectives, the research is focused on two main issues:

      • Urban policies and new forms of governance
      • Criteria for urban policy evaluation

 

    • Transport Planning & Logistics

    Scope & Objectives:
    • Transport Organization
    • Transport Planning
    • Management of Transport Systems
    • Urban Logistics
